Abstract
An important question in feedback control design is how to achieve desired performance for dynamical systems subject to both model uncertainties and w hite noise. For this purpose, it is desirable to develop a systematic desig n technique that combines the good aspects of both H-2(LQG) and H-infinity methods, which provides the motivation for the development of multiobjectiv e design framework in this paper. Encouraged by a time domain game approach for H-2/H-infinity control design, two multiobjective control design probl ems are formulated and solved in the time domain. Results for both the fini te time horizon and the infinite time horizon are presented. It is shown th at all the results can be obtained by solving the corresponding set of coup led Riccati equations.
